How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fawn Lake?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fawn Lake 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,638 | $1,463 | $2,124 |
| Fawn Lake 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,031 | $1,583 | $3,576 |
Fawn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,540 | $1,977 | $5,070 |
| Fawn Lake 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,386 | $6,386 | $6,386 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Fawn Lake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Fawn Lake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Fawn Lake is $2,540.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Fawn Lake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Fawn Lake is a 1,473 square feet unit starting from $2,545 at Westwood Reserve Apartments.
What is the average size for Fawn Lake 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Fawn Lake is currently 1,398 sq ft.
